    But first off, this diet is not balanced, and it's NOT biologically appropriate for cats; cats do NOT need vegetables. They are obligate carnivores which means they must eat what would be considered high protein for humans. The only veggies they eat are what has been consumed in the stomachs of the prey they eat, which is a very small amount. The veggies you put in their food are not fermented, as it would be in the stomachs of their prey, plus there is way too much of it. (Please don't go and add fermentation to the veggies!) The vegetable broth is potentially harmful to them. Broths usually have onion and garlic which is harmful to cats. If eaten enough, can cause splitting of red blood cells and anemia. You can make your own broth by cooking chicken or meat in water only. Cats love it.

    My vet said to get some taurine to add, you can look up online how much. She also said not to use raw veggies for cats, because, the cat's digestive system doesn't have the right enzymes or something so the veggies don't break down right unless they're cooked... the cooked veggies are partly broken down by the process. You could use cooked white or sweet potato instead of the oats. And too much fish over time depletes a cat's vitamin E level. I like that you switch out with chicken.     as a suggestion try adding some poultry liver or clam juice or powdered taurine to the mix. and grinding and adding in some bones or bone meal. it will help round out your cat food. oh and rolled oats instead of oatmeal. taurine is very important especially for a male cat. it supports the internal organs. so is bone meal provides much needed calcium. as he gets older he needs more calcium and magnesium to take care of his organs and skeletal structure. besides that you have a reasonably rounded diet.

    Cats are obligate carnivores. Oatmeal is high in carbs, and a high-carb diet will eventually give your cat diabetes. The cat doesn't need all those veggie either. Basically what the cat needs is meat, preferably raw meat. Heart meat is high in taurine, and the cat I'm caring for now loves raw chicken hearts. Also, store-bought boxed broth is bad for both people and pets. I recommend making homemade bone broth using organic chicken bones (including chicken feet), carrots, celery, and apply cider vinegar to draw the minerals out of the bones. You can find recipes for homemade bone broth online, and it's much healthier than boxed fake broth. It's easy to make in a crockpot.
